Pump Types in Nambour

In Nambour, we work with a full range of pump types suited to both urban and rural properties. That includes multistage pumps for higher pressure, submersible pumps for tanks or bores, and compact surface pumps for smaller systems. We’ll talk you through the differences, assess your water source and distance to outlet, then supply and install the pump that fits. UV Water Filtration & Service Repairs in Nambour

UV filtration systems play a key role in keeping tank or bore water safe for use. In Nambour, we install and maintain these systems to ensure they’re working at full strength. Over time, bulbs lose effectiveness and filters can clog—both of which can reduce water quality. We take care of cleaning, part replacement, and testing during each service. If you rely on a UV filtration setup, regular checks help avoid breakdowns and keep the system doing its job properly.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Do I need a pressure tank with my pump?

    A pressure tank isn’t always required, but it can extend the life of your pump by reducing how often it switches on and off. It also helps maintain consistent water pressure. Whether you need one depends on your setup, water usage, and the type of pump system you have installed.

  • Why is my pump making a grinding noise?

    Grinding sounds often point to worn bearings, debris inside the impeller, or internal component damage. Continuing to run the pump in this state can cause further wear. Switching it off and getting it inspected quickly is the best way to prevent more serious faults or a complete motor failure.

  • How often should a household pump system be serviced?

    Most domestic pump systems should be serviced once a year. Regular checks can help prevent breakdowns, catch worn components early, and keep water pressure consistent. Systems that run more frequently—like those used for irrigation or filtration—may benefit from more frequent servicing to stay in good working condition.
